Right after a v6 guy posted.....lol.

You've pretty much narrowed it down to a 05-09 then unless your content with waiting a while. After working on the s197 vs the sn95 I'd go with the newer anyway, the new edges are a pain and you'll spend a good chunk of change fixing the stuff you need vs want. On the street these cars can't use much more than 400 hp and the 3v 4.6 will get you there. Don't get me wrong I like the sn95 but it's got its quirks.

If your mom is worried about losing money on a less than honest craigslist er we can be of help. I can come check the car out mechanically and give a second opinion on the price, and other guys outside of Columbia could probably do the same.

Dealers are just their to move cars, If they're providing a warranty it's a little different but they may know less than what the slightly dishonest private seller would even tell you. My .02.

Well the way I see it is, usable DD power vs High track power, honestly I will never need anything above 430 hp to be my daily driver, and I never really plan on taking it to the track, and if I do, it will be just for fun. With full bolt ons and a turbo/super charger you can get mid 400's to the wheels with the v6, which is more than enough for me. Of course the GT's can get well over that, but like I said I just don't need somthing 500rwhp+, for one I am more likely to blow the speed limit sign off the road and get a ticket and/or do somthing stupid with somthing that strong. Now if I wanted to go drag race at the track every other weekend or somthing, then sure, but then again if I wanted to do that, I could just buy a fox body and build it for waaaaay cheaper lol. BUT it is to each their own, the v6 will never sound as good as the v8, but the v8 will never have the mpg the new v6's do, and since I work out of town, it is somthing I need to have.
